... CUTHBERT Bede . THE SABBATH SUN.It is a popular belief at Amsterdam , the residence of more than 25,000 Jews , that no Saturday ever sets without the sun's having shown itself at least for one moment . Be- fore breaking its fast , the ...

... CUTHBERT Bede . THE YULE - BABY . - This was a sweetmeat image which was given to children in commemoration of the Saviour's birth . The custom was observed in Northumberland in 1822. See Davison's His- tory of Alnwick for that year , p ...
